How the Usd to Chf Exchange Rate Actually Works

The exchange rate measures how much one U.S. dollar is worth in Swiss francs—negotiated between banks and reflected in live feeds across platforms. It fluctuates based on supply and demand, central bank policies, economic performance, and market sentiment. For individuals, even small changes influence travel costs, international purchases, or the real value of savings held abroad. Understanding the mechanics helps avoid confusion and empowers informed financial decisions.

What moves the USD to CHF rate daily?
Primary drivers include U.S. Federal Reserve interest rate moves, European Central Bank policies, inflation data from both regions, trade balances, and investor risk appetite. The CHF’s status as a safe-haven currency often strengthens it during uncertainty, impacting its strength against the dollar.
